Since Sir Charles Bunbury described the Flora of Nagpúr, drawing the most rational conclusions, and since Messrs. Oldham and Morris illustrated a portion of the Flora of the Rajmahal Series in the Rajmahal Hills, nothing of importance has come before the public regarding the Flora of the Indian Plant-bearing Series, although the then abundant material has subsequently been considerably increased through the exertion of the officers of the Geological Survey of India, who have also done much to explain the geological relations of the whole Series.
